根据今天每天自动更新的日期计算工人总数

问题描述 投票:0回答:1

我对如何创建一个可以计算当前工人总数并每天自动更新的公式感到有点困惑。

看下面的图片,我想创建一个公式,它将查看第10行,确定今天的日期并查看第39行以确定当天有多少工人。

例如,如果我在图像Cell AZ10上查看今天的日期,然后向下滚动并查看当天的总工人Cell AZ39它应该是6。当第二天到来时,2018-03-05,我希望单元格自动更新为当天的工人数量,这将是7

任何帮助将不胜感激。谢谢!

excel excel-formula
1个回答
0
投票

您可以使用HLOOKUP function(水平查找)来获取所需的值。

例如,假设您的数据占用从AZ10BZ39的范围,以下公式将获得今天在场的工人数量:

=HLOOKUP(TODAY(),AZ10:BZ39,30,FALSE)

这里的论点如下:

  • TODAY()返回今天的日期
  • AZ10:BZ39是第一行包含查找值并且还包含要返回其值的行的单元格范围。
  • 30是要返回其值的行数(相对于提供的范围)。
  • FALSE表示所提供范围的第一行中的单元格值与提供的查找值之间必须存在精确匹配。

HLOOKUP函数正在查看AZ行的一个值,该值与今天的日期完全匹配(因为FALSE参数)(由TODAY()返回)。如果找到这样的值,函数将返回在范围的第30行中找到的值 - 即,在工作表的第39行中。

© www.soinside.com 2019 - 2024. All rights reserved.